江苏省水利投资结构合理度与水利投资类型相关性分析

摘    要:基于江苏省水利建设1996~2010年投资分类统计数据,采用改进的TOPSIS法及灰色关联度分析法综合评价了江苏省水利投资结构。结果表明,1996~2010年江苏省水利投资结构合理度变化较大,1996~2003年较低,2004~2010年较高,在时间上呈波动上升趋势,总体上水利投资结构的合理性有明显的好转趋势。表明改进的TOPSIS法所得结果合理,适用于水利投资结构合理性的研究。

Correlation Analysis between Types and Rationality of Water Conservancy Investment Structure in Jiangsu Province

Abstract:The rationality of water conservancy investment structure is assessed with improved TOPSIS method and fuzzy correlation degree analysis method based on the classified statistical data of water conservancy investment from 1996 to 2010 in Jiangsu Province. The results show that during 1996-2010 the rationalities of water conservancy investment structure have a significant change with a fluctuant rising trend from lowers ones in 1996-2003 to those higher ones in 2004-2010; as a whole it appears an obvious improvement of the rationality of water conservancy investment structure during this period. It is proved that the result obtained by the modified TOPSIS method is reasonable, which makes it applicable in the research of rationality of water conservancy investment structure.
